What are leasehold costs oil and gas?
Leasehold costs include the amounts paid in connection with the acquisition of an oil and gas lease, including title insurance or examination costs, broker’s commissions, filing fees, recording costs, transfer taxes, certain geological and geophysical costs, and professional fees, such as accounting or legal fees.
Is there tax on home heating oil in NY?
The Tax Law provides that residential energy sources and services are exempt from the 4% New York State sales and use tax, and the ⅜% sales and use tax imposed in the Metropolitan Commuter Transportation District (MCTD), if applicable.

How many fracking wells are in New York?
Although high volume hydraulic fracturing is currently banned in New York State, tens of thousands of wells have been documented in the state by the DEC, numbering nearly 45,000.

Is New York’s gas tax high?
New York is a high tax state compared to much of the rest of the country to begin with, and the state is generally in the top 10 most expensive when it comes to gas taxes. Data from the Tax Foundation in July 2021 ranked New York 9th in gas taxes out of 50 states.
What is the excise tax on fuel in New York?
The primary excise taxes on fuel in New York are on gasoline, though most states also tax other types of fuel. In New York, Aviation Fuel is subject to a state excise tax of 7.1 cents per gallon In New York, Jet Fuel is subject to a state excise tax of 7.1 cents per gallon
How much will gas tax relief save New Yorkers this year?
BUFFALO, N.Y. (WKBW) — The state budget plan now on the table includes a suspension of the state’s gas tax; $600 million of the state budget will go towards gas tax relief. This is expected to save New Yorkers more than half a billion dollars between June 1 and the end of the year.
